Understanding the Core Variations
The important thing differentiators lie within the residing situations and the extent of freedom afforded to the birds. Understanding these variations is essential for knowledgeable buying choices.
Cage-Free, Cage free vs free vary vs pasture raised
This label, whereas seemingly constructive, typically carries much less that means than you may assume. Cage-free merely signifies that birds aren’t housed in cages. They is perhaps stored in barns or sheds with minimal area, generally even with very excessive inhabitants densities. Whereas higher than cages, this does not essentially translate to a considerably improved high quality of life for the birds.
Free-Vary
Free-range signifies that birds have entry to outside areas, permitting them to roam. Nevertheless, the scale and high quality of this outside area can fluctuate significantly. This might embody entry to grass, or just a small, enclosed run. This typically presents a greater high quality of life in comparison with cage-free, however nonetheless falls wanting the liberty supplied by pasture-raised birds.
Pasture-Raised
Pasture-raised birds are arguably the gold customary in poultry welfare. These birds spend their lives on pastures, grazing, foraging, and experiencing a way more pure way of life. They’ve entry to a variety of vegetation, daylight, and recent air, leading to more healthy, extra flavorful birds.

Questions and Solutions
What are the important thing variations in animal welfare between these strategies?
Cage-free methods supply extra space than totally confined cages however nonetheless lack the in depth roaming and pure behaviors of free-range and pasture-raised animals. Free-range permits for outside entry, however the specifics of the vary and administration can fluctuate. Pasture-raised methods prioritize entry to pastureland, mimicking pure foraging and motion patterns, usually leading to larger welfare requirements.
